What is a Mobile Payment

Mobile payments are a way for people to pay for goods and services using their mobile devices. The process of making a payment through a mobile app usually involves entering your phone number, scanning a barcode, or inputting your PIN.

Disadvantages of Mobile Payments

Mobile payments are a convenient way to pay for goods and services, but there are some disadvantages to using this technology. Here are some of the most common drawbacks:

-Security risks: Because mobile payments are made through a phone or app, there is a risk that someone else could hack into your account and steal your money.

-Inconvenience: Mobile payments can be frustrating if you don't have a compatible device or app, or if the transaction takes too long to complete.

-Fees: Many mobile payment apps charge fees for using them, which can add up over time.

What is Gateway's MPI?

Describe MPI. A software framework or module called MPI, or Merchant Plug-In, enables 3DS transactions and shields retailers against credit card fraud. A higher success rate for online transactions is provided by MPI, which examines whether the credit card is registered for 3DS and confirms the cardholder with the issuing bank.

How is an EFT payment processed?

A sender and a receiver are required for EFT payments for them to function. When a sender agrees to send money to a recipient, the money is transferred from the sender's account to the recipient's account via the relevant payment network.
